Factors Affecting Germination of Bird Seed

Not all bird seeds are created equal when it comes to their ability to grow into plants. Several factors influence whether bird seed can successfully germinate and develop. Understanding these factors is crucial for anyone interested in sprouting bird seed or using it for gardening purposes.

Seed Viability and Quality
The viability of bird seed is the foremost factor. Seeds sold for bird feeding are often processed and stored in ways that may reduce their ability to germinate. For example:

  • Seeds may be heat-treated to prevent sprouting, which kills the embryo inside the seed.
  • Prolonged storage in suboptimal conditions (humidity, temperature) can degrade seed quality.
  • Some seeds are hybrids or genetically modified for food production, which may not germinate true to type.

Seed Type and Species
Certain seeds commonly found in bird seed mixes have better germination potential than others. For instance:

  • Sunflower seeds (especially black oil sunflower) are known to germinate well if raw and untreated.
  • Millet and sorghum may sprout but often have lower germination rates.
  • Nyjer (thistle) seeds can germinate but usually require specific conditions.

Environmental Conditions
Successful germination requires optimal conditions similar to any seed planting:

  • Moisture: Seeds need consistent moisture but not waterlogged soil.
  • Temperature: Most bird seeds germinate best in moderate temperatures (65-75°F / 18-24°C).
  • Light: Some seeds require light exposure to germinate, while others prefer darkness.
  • Soil Quality: Well-draining, nutrient-rich soil supports seedling growth.

Seed Preparation
Prior to planting, some bird seeds may need preparation to improve germination:

  • Soaking seeds overnight can soften the seed coat and speed up germination.
  • Scarification (scratching or nicking the seed coat) can be helpful for hard-coated seeds.
  • Using fresh seeds rather than old stock increases success rates.

Common Bird Seeds and Their Germination Characteristics

The table below summarizes common bird seeds, their typical germination ability, and key notes on growing them:

Seed Type Germination Potential Ideal Conditions Special Notes
Black Oil Sunflower High Moist soil, 65-75°F Raw seeds germinate well; avoid heat-treated
White Proso Millet Moderate Warm soil, well-drained Soaking improves germination; prefers full sun
Safflower Moderate Well-drained soil, moderate warmth Hard seed coat may require scarification
Nyjer (Thistle) Low to Moderate Cooler soil, consistent moisture Needs light for germination; often treated to prevent sprouting
Cracked Corn Low Warm soil, moist Often processed; fresh whole corn has better germination

Best Practices for Growing Bird Seed

If you intend to grow bird seed for plants, whether for food production or to create a bird-friendly habitat, adhering to best practices maximizes success.

  • Use Raw, Untreated Seed: Purchase seeds labeled as raw or untreated, as these retain germination capability.
  • Test Germination: Conduct a germination test by placing a sample of seeds between moist paper towels to check sprouting rates before planting.
  • Prepare the Soil: Choose soil that is loose, fertile, and well-draining. Amend soil with compost if necessary to improve nutrient content.
  • Plant at Proper Depth: Most bird seeds should be sown at a depth twice the size of the seed to ensure proper sprouting.
  • Maintain Moisture: Keep the soil evenly moist but avoid waterlogging, which can cause seed rot.
  • Provide Appropriate Light: Follow species-specific light requirements; some seeds need exposure to light, others germinate better in darkness.
  • Protect Seedlings: Use netting or fencing to protect young plants from birds and other wildlife that may eat the sprouts.
  • Rotate Crops: If growing bird seed plants regularly, rotate crops to prevent soil nutrient depletion and disease buildup.

Potential Challenges When Growing Bird Seed

Growing bird seed is not without challenges. Some common issues to anticipate include:

  • Low Germination Rates: Due to seed treatment or poor seed quality, some bird seed will fail to sprout.
  • Pests: Insects, rodents, and birds themselves may consume seeds and seedlings.
  • Disease: Fungal infections such as damping-off can kill young seedlings in overly moist conditions.
  • Environmental Stress: Extreme temperatures, drought, or poor soil can inhibit growth.
  • Weed Competition: Weeds can outcompete young seedlings for nutrients and light.

Addressing these challenges requires vigilant monitoring and timely intervention, including adjusting watering schedules, using organic pest deterrents, and ensuring proper soil care.

Frequently Asked Questions (FAQs)

Can bird seed actually grow into plants?
Yes, many types of bird seed can germinate and grow into plants if they are untreated and viable. Seeds like sunflower, millet, and safflower often sprout under suitable conditions.

Does bird seed need special treatment before planting?
Most bird seeds do not require special treatment, but soaking them overnight can improve germination rates. Avoid seeds treated with chemicals or coatings, as they may not sprout.

What conditions are necessary for bird seed to grow?
Bird seed requires adequate moisture, proper soil, and sufficient sunlight to germinate and grow. Temperature and planting depth also influence successful growth.

Are all bird seeds edible for humans if grown?
Not all bird seeds are suitable for human consumption, even if grown. Some seeds are safe, like sunflower seeds, while others may not be palatable or safe without processing.

Can sprouted bird seed be used for gardening purposes?
Yes, sprouted bird seed can be used as microgreens or planted to produce edible plants, depending on the seed type. However, verify the seed variety and source to ensure safety.

Why might bird seed fail to grow when planted?
Bird seed may fail to grow due to factors such as seed age, poor storage conditions, chemical treatments, inadequate watering, or unsuitable environmental conditions.
